Is Flexport an NVOCC?

“Ocean carrier” generally refers to VOCCs, who own and operate ocean vessels. An NVOCC, like Flexport, arranges the transportation of cargo with an ocean carrier.

Are all freight forwarders NVOCC?

You must be a freight forwarder to be an NVOCC, but not all freight forwarders are NVOCCs.

Is a freight forwarder a NVOCC?

An NVOCC is an intermediary between the shipper and the vessel operator and issues their own bills of lading. A freight forwarder is an authorized agent acting on behalf of the shipper.

How can I get NVOCC license in USA?

U.S.–based NVOCCs and OFFs:

  1. Appoint a qualifying individual.
  2. Submit electronically Form FMC-18: Application for a License as an Ocean Transportation Intermediary.
  3. After all Parts of the application have been completed and the application has been submitted, you must submit the required license application fee.

Can a foreign-based NVOCC be licensed?

Commission regulations permit foreign-based NVOCCs to be licensed, or unlicensed, providing certain regulatory requirements are met (See 46 CFR §515.11 and 46 CFR §515.21 by clicking on the Statutes and Rules ).
